Frequently asked questions

What is the name of Miquelon-Langlade's airport?
St. Pierre (FSP) is the only airport serving Miquelon-Langlade.
How far is FSP from central Miquelon-Langlade?
FSP is 26 kilometres from downtown Miquelon-Langlade, so be prepared for a reasonable commute into the city centre.
What airport is best to fly into Miquelon-Langlade?
With only one main airport servicing Miquelon-Langlade, it won’t take much time to discover the best flight. You’ll be jetting off to FSP, which is located around 26 kilometres from downtown.
How many airlines fly to Miquelon-Langlade?
If you plan to fly to Miquelon-Langlade, there isn’t a lot of choice. Just one airline services the route — get in early to nab the best deal.
Which airlines fly to Miquelon-Langlade?
Flights into Miquelon-Langlade are typically operated by Air Saint Pierre. The highest number of these flights set off from Halifax, with Air Saint Pierre servicing this route the most often.
How many nonstop flights are there to Miquelon-Langlade?
Flying to somewhere new is much easier when there aren’t any stopovers involved. If you’re off to Miquelon-Langlade, the fantastic news is that there are 5 nonstop flights operating each week.
Where are the most popular flights to Miquelon-Langlade departing from?
Halifax is the most popular departure point for travellers flying to Miquelon-Langlade.
How long is the flight to Miquelon-Langlade Airport?
If it’s Halifax you’re departing, you’ll be in the air for around 1 hour and 15 minutes before you arrive in Miquelon-Langlade. Runway to runway from Saint John takes approximately 45 minutes and from Montreal, the average flight time is 2 hours and 45 minutes.

How to survive the flight to Miquelon-Langlade?
Depending on where you’re coming from, your trip to Miquelon-Langlade could be a piece of cake or it could drag on forever. We’ve compiled some handy travel tips that will help you start your next big adventure on a positive note.What to pack in your hand luggage:

  • The secret to having a worry-free travel experience is to pack ahead. Start with the essentials: passport, travel documents, bank cards and daily medications. Next, take on board items that’ll help pass the time, like some electronic devices or a thrilling book. It’s also wise to bring your chargers, a neck pillow and a pair of earplugs. Finally, don’t forget to toss in toiletries like a toothbrush, lip balm and a spare set of clothes.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Make sure you don’t have a sharp object hiding in one of the compartments of your carry-on luggage. Other prohibited items include explosive or flammable substances, such as fuel and fireworks, and liquids and gels in containers with a volume of more than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ters).

What to wear on a flight:

  • Comfort really should be your number one priority when choosing what to wear on board. Consider your footwear carefully too, as swollen ankles and feet are quite common. Flat shoes which are slightly roomy are always a sensible way to go.
  • Unfortunately, one risk of long-distance flying is developing DVT (deep vein thrombosis), a blood clot condition caused by lengthy periods of inactivity. To prevent this, make the most of every opportunity to wander around the cabin. Compression socks and tights are another great idea to help minimize this risk.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Miquelon-Langlade?
The trick is to be prepared before you arrive at airport security. That way, you’ll be boarding that plane to Miquelon-Langlade in the blink of an eye. Follow these tips and get your trip off to a fantastic start:

  • First things first. Your travel documents and passport will need to be shown to security personnel. Keep them at hand so you don’t hold up the queue.
  • Time to strip down. Well kind of. Your coat, belt, keys and other contents of your pockets, like your earphones, will be required to go through the X-ray machine. Make your life easier by removing them as it gets closer to your turn.
  • Your electronic gadgets like phones and laptops will also have to go on a tray for inspection. Don’t worry, you’ll be back online before you know it.
  • Travelling with your favourite cologne? Not a problem. As long as the volume is no greater than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) and it’s stored in a zip-lock bag, you’re permitted to bring it with you in your carry-on luggage.
  • The right choice of footwear can save you several minutes. Boots and heavy shoes are often required to be removed and X-rayed separately. Slip-on sneakers are usually not.
  • Airlines won’t allow any sharp or pointed objects in your carry-on baggage. If you need to bring these kinds of items, pack them safely in your checked baggage.
